TORRES-AGUILAR v. I.N.S.

No. 99-70096.

246 F.3d 1267 (2001)

J. Jesus TORRES-AGUILAR, Petitioner, v. IMMIGRATION AND NATURALIZATION SERVICE, Respondent.

United States Court of Appeals, Ninth Circuit.

Filed April 23, 2001


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Victor D. Nieblas Pradis, Los Angeles, California, for the petitioner.

Steven J. Kim, United States Department of Justice, Washington, D.C., for the respondent.

Before: BETTY B. FLETCHER, SIDNEY R. THOMAS and KIM McLANE WARDLAW, Circuit Judges.


Argued and Submitted October 11, 2000 — Pasadena, California.

THOMAS, Circuit Judge:

We consider in this appeal the scope of our review of due process claims under section 309(c)(4)(E) of the transitional rules of the Illegal Immigration Reform and Immigrant Responsibility Act of 1996 ("IIRIRA"). In this case, because Torres-Aguilar has failed to allege a colorable due process claim, we dismiss his petition for review for lack of jurisdiction.
